Johnson, Shaunn dijo: > Running Postgres 7.1.3 on RedHat Linux 7.2 kernel 2.4.7 > on an Intel box. > > We are thinking about upgrading the box and adding a > second processor. Provided that I can physically put > a second CPU in, how can I configure Postgres to > work with more than one proc, or better yet, submit jobs > to the least busiest proc. What other things should I > be aware of? You do nothing. The kernel will take care of giving each backend process the idlest processor. PostgreSQL is multiprocess, as opposed to the multithreaded model of MySQL and others, so PostgreSQL itself cannot do anything about the scheduling; it is left to the operating system.
